Pravasi Bharatiya Diwas

Why in News?

The Prime Minister of India extended greetings to the global Indian community on the occasion of the 18th Pravasi Bharatiya Diwas.

  • Aim – To recognise and honour the contribution of the Indian diaspora to India’s development and to strengthen their engagement with the motherland.
  • Organized by -Ministry of External Affairs.
  • Commemoration – Observed on 9 January, marking the return of Mahatma Gandhi from South Africa to India in 1915.
  • Historical Milestone – Celebration started in 2003. 
  • Symbolises the historic and emotional bond between India and its overseas community.
  • Event Frequency – Initially held annually. Since 2015, organised once every 2 years.
  • Key Highlights, 2026 – As the event follows a biennial format, no large-scale convention was held this year.
  • 18 Pravasi Bharatiya Diwas have been held so far.
  • The 18th Pravasi Bharatiya Diwas (2025) was held in Bhubaneswar, Odisha, with the theme “Diaspora’s Contribution to a Viksit Bharat”
  • The 19th Pravasi Bharatiya Diwas convention is expected in 2027.
  • Pravasi Bharatiya Samman Award (PBSA) – Highest honour for Non-Resident Indians, Person of Indian Origins, or organisations run by them.
  • Recognises contributions in -
    • Enhancing India’s image abroad
    • Supporting India’s causes
    • Welfare of Indian communities overseas
  • Awarded by - The Hon’ble President of India.
